A designer's debut is always a difficult moment, even when that designer is Jonathan Anderson. As one of the many new creative directors showcasing this fashion week season, Anderson's Dior debut was among the most highly anticipated. On October 1 in Paris, the moment we'd all been waiting for had finally arrived.

"Daring to enter the house of Dior requires an empathy with its history, a willingness to decode its language, which is part of the collective imagination, and the resoluteness to put all of it in a box," read the collection notes, setting the stage for what was to come.

Attended by a star-studded guest list, including new (and formerly LOEWE) brand ambassador Greta Lee, Mikey Madison, Willow Smith, Anya Taylor-Joy, Little Simz and Rosalia, the major calendar moment was everything we hoped it'd be. Injecting Anderson's playful design ethos into a house steeped in heritage, the result was a refreshing offering of outlandish silhouettes, moving textures and subtle nods to Dior's history.

As stated in the brand's press release, "Change is inevitable," and change is what Anderson did. Recreating timeless dresses and co-ords with unusual details, oversized hats and fabric manipulation, the collection utilized unexpected combinations of fabrics, silhouettes and colorways.
